Misamis Oriental marks National Tourism Week with face-to-face activities


CAGAYAN DE ORO CITY – Misamis Oriental is holding various face-to-face activities in line with this year’s National Tourism Week.

A BOOTH at the 'Pagkaon sa MisOr Unlimited' food exhibit in Cagayan de Oro City on Monday, Sept. 26. (Photo courtesy of Explore MisOr Facebook page)

A food exhibit dubbed “Pagkaon sa MisOr (Food in Misamis Oriental) Unlimited” started Monday, Sept. 26, at the activity center of a mall here and will end on Sept. 28.

The exhibit showcasing various delicacies from different towns and cities seeks to boost food tourism and promote food products that would also help the micro, small, and medium enterprises (MSMEs), as well as the agriculture sector, in recovering from the economic impact of the Covid-19 pandemic.

“If we are all aware, the priority programs of Gov. Peter Unabia include agriculture and tourism. And it is appropriate for us to highlight these important sectors as we celebrate the National Tourism Week,” said Misamis Oriental provincial tourism officer Atty. Jeffrey Saclot during the flag-raising ceremony at the provincial capitol on Monday, Sept. 26.

Saclot urged the people to support local food producers by visiting the event and purchasing their products.

The PTO is holding the “Pasundayag sa MisOr” contest featuring various festivals from different towns and cities.

The first day of the competition was held on Monday for LGUs from the first district. On Tuesday, Sept. 27, contestants from the second district will compete.

The search for the Misamis Oriental Singing Ambassador will be held on Wednesday, Sept. 28.

“Hopefully, with the search of Misamis Oriental singing ambassador, we will have a new set of singers from the province that we can be proud of and we can send to the national singing competitions,” Saclot said.
